Shebalba wrote: For the good of the empire, should I be reducing my photos for MV? I just take them right from the Photos. Is that problematic? The only issue there is that the image you are uploading might be very large, so actually getting the image to the server becomes a bandwidth challenge. Not bandwidth for the server, per se, just moving raw bytes across the wire and the additional time it takes. Especially if you have asymmetric broadband, as is often the case in the US. Or if you are on a cellular connection. Presently, the server can't resize the image until it arrives intact at the server. I'd like to pre-resize the image before uploading automatically, but there are only so many hours in the day and I spend entirely too much time trying to chase down other At various points in time, mobile phone OSs have mitigated the problem by using smaller images when sending via email or within a chat. I don't know if that's still the case, or whether it applies to images uploaded via a web form. But if you're having problems uploading a large image, resizing it in advance will almost certainly help. ⚠️ Last edited by jess on UTC; edited 1 time
